Population Overview

Mayer has a population of 1,507, which is below the state average. This suggests a smaller and more localized community environment.

Income and Economy

The median household income in Mayer is $52,000, which is below the state average, indicating moderate economic conditions.

Housing Market

The average housing price in Mayer is about $230,000, making it relatively affordable compared to many cities in Arizona.

Employment and Safety

The unemployment rate in Mayer is 4.50%, which is lower than the state average, indicating a relatively strong job market. Mayer has a lower crime rate than the state average, contributing to a relatively safer living environment.
